Eskwai was honoured to be part of this year’s Accra LawTech Hangout 2025, where we joined legal and technology leaders from across the continent for an inspiring evening of learning, conversation, and forward-thinking collaboration. As one of the event’s sponsors, the hangout offered us a powerful opportunity to contribute to the ongoing transformation of Africa’s legal landscape—one shaped by technology, innovation, and responsible adoption of AI.

The theme for this year, "AI in Legal: The Next Decade in Africa," aligned perfectly with Eskwai's goal of offering a trustworthy, accessible, and practical AI that strengthens legal work. The conversations throughout the event reflected that vision—thoughtful, ambitious, and deeply grounded in the realities of legal practice across the continent.

Our CEO, Dr. George Jojo Boateng, took the stage to share insights drawn from more than two years of Eskwai’s real-world usage by thousands of legal professionals, including lawyers from over 300 law firms and legal teams. His contribution emphasized how AI can transform legal research, empower more efficient workflows, expand access to justice, and enable African legal systems to thrive in a rapidly evolving global landscape. His session resonated strongly with attendees—many of whom expressed excitement about the possibilities that AI brings to their practice.

One of the moments that stood out most was the live on-stage demo delivered by our COO, Victor Wumbor-Apin Kumbol, who walked the audience through how Eskwai performs real-time legal research, drafting, and document review in seconds. Seeing Eskwai in action—its speed, accuracy, contextual understanding, and reliability—sparked meaningful conversations among lawyers, students, and innovators eager to integrate AI into their daily workflows.
